In the Germany chip on flex COF market, the import trend experienced significant growth from 2023 to 2024, with a notable increase of 40.13%. The compound annual growth rate (CAGR) for the period 2020-2024 stood at 33.7%. This surge can be attributed to a notable shift in demand towards advanced technology components, driving market stability and fostering increased import momentum.

In the Germany chip on flex (COF) market, some of the key challenges include technological complexity, high manufacturing costs, and limited availability of skilled labor. The intricate process of bonding semiconductor chips onto flexible substrates requires specialized equipment and expertise, leading to increased production expenses. Additionally, the demand for COF technology in various industries such as automotive, healthcare, and consumer electronics is growing rapidly, further straining the supply chain and putting pressure on manufacturers to scale up production. Moreover, the shortage of skilled workers with the necessary knowledge and experience in COF manufacturing poses a significant barrier to the industry`s expansion and innovation. Overcoming these challenges will be crucial for companies operating in the Germany COF market to stay competitive and meet the evolving needs of customers.

Export potential enables firms to identify high-growth global markets with greater confidence by combining advanced trade intelligence with a structured quantitative methodology. The framework analyzes emerging demand trends and country-level import patterns while integrating macroeconomic and trade datasets such as GDP and population forecasts, bilateral import–export flows, tariff structures, elasticity differentials between developed and developing economies, geographic distance, and import demand projections. Using weighted trade values from 2020–2024 as the base period to project country-to-country export potential for 2030, these inputs are operationalized through calculated drivers such as gravity model parameters, tariff impact factors, and projected GDP per-capita growth. Through an analysis of hidden potentials, demand hotspots, and market conditions that are most favorable to success, this method enables firms to focus on target countries, maximize returns, and global expansion with data, backed by accuracy.
By factoring in the projected importer demand gap that is currently unmet and could be potential opportunity, it identifies the potential for the Exporter (Country) among 190 countries, against the general trade analysis, which identifies the biggest importer or exporter.
